Lactofree 'listen up hedgehogs' by Wieden & Kennedy

3.2 2 Votes

Wieden & Kennedy has created a spot for Lactofree that breaks during Coronation Street today (Thursday).

The 20- and 30-second TV ads were shot by the Mighty Boosh director Paul King and star hedgehogs (because hedgehogs are lactose intolerant).

The hedgehogs are filmed exploring a supermarket stocked with miniature products, and in addition there are "dream sequences" showing what a hedgehog would wish for in a lactose-free world.

The ad was created by Holly Newton and the production company was Stink, with post-production by The Mill. The director of photography was Pete Ellmore, and the editor was Julian Tranquille through Cut & Run.
